Day 4: Marseille's Markets
- Start your day with a visit to the colorful Marché des Capucins, a bustling market with fresh produce, seafood, and local specialties
- Next, head to the Marché de la Plaine, a lively market with a variety of goods, from clothing to antiques
- In the afternoon, visit the Marché aux Puces, a flea market with vintage and second-hand items
- End your day with a visit to the Notre-Dame de la Garde, a beautiful basilica with stunning views of the city and the sea
Day 5: Marseille's Beaches
- Spend the day relaxing on one of Marseille's beautiful beaches, such as Plage du Prado or Plage des Catalans
- Take a swim in the Mediterranean Sea and soak up the sun
- Enjoy a picnic lunch on the beach or have lunch at a beachside restaurant
- In the evening, head to the Vieux-Port and enjoy a drink at one of the many bars and cafes
Day 6: Marseille's Street Art
- Take a walking tour of Marseille's street art scene, which is known for its vibrant and colorful murals
- Visit the Cours Julien neighborhood, which is home to many street art galleries and studios
- Explore the La Belle de Mai neighborhood, which has many large-scale murals and graffiti art
- End your day with a visit to the Friche la Belle de Mai, a cultural center with exhibitions, concerts, and events
